top of page

Photo: UN Geneva

C O N N E C T I N G   V I C T I M S   T O
international human rights mechanisms & courts

  • Instagram
  • Twitter
  • LinkedIn
  • Facebook

© 2023  Center for Human Rights Advocacy.

bottom of page